What Is T-Slot Aluminum Extrusion

T-slot aluminum extrusion uses a T-shaped groove designed to accept standard T-nuts, bolts, and brackets.
It is widely used in industrial equipment, automation frames, workstations, and structural systems where strength and flexibility matter.

Why industrial buyers choose T-slot

  • Designed for static and semi-static loads
  • Supports heavy assemblies without extra reinforcement
  • Easy to modify or expand during production changes

Typical industrial uses

  • Machine frames and guarding systems
  • Automation and conveyor structures
  • Assembly tables and inspection stations

T-slot profiles focus on structural stability first, not motion.

What Is V-Slot Aluminum Extrusion

V-slot aluminum extrusion features a V-shaped groove that also works as a track for V-wheels.
This design allows the profile to act as both a frame and a linear guide.

Why V-slot exists

  • Combines structure and motion in one profile
  • Reduces the need for separate linear rails
  • Works best for light-duty moving systems

Common applications

  • CNC machines and desktop automation
  • 3D printers
  • Adjustable motion platforms

V-slot is often chosen for compact systems with frequent movement, not heavy industrial frames.

T-Slot vs V-Slot: Structural Differences That Matter

The key difference is not appearance. It is how each profile handles load and movement.

Core structural differences

  • T-slot distributes load through fasteners and brackets
  • V-slot concentrates load along the V-groove edges
  • V-slot grooves wear over time when used as rails

For long-term industrial use, this difference directly affects service life and maintenance cost.

Load Capacity and Stability Comparison

Many buyers ask which profile is “stronger.”
The better question is: stronger for what purpose?

T-slot advantages

  • Better for heavy, static, or uneven loads
  • Handles vibration and impact more reliably
  • Maintains alignment over long frame spans

V-slot limitations

  • Not designed for heavy structural loads
  • Groove wear can reduce accuracy over time
  • Requires precise alignment to avoid wheel damage

For production equipment or safety-related structures, T-slot is usually the safer choice.

Assembly and Modification in Industrial Environments

In factories, designs often change. The profile system must adapt without downtime.

T-slot assembly benefits

  • Uses widely available standard hardware
  • Allows rework without disassembling the full frame
  • Compatible with many industrial accessories

V-slot considerations

  • Assembly must account for wheel alignment
  • Modifications can affect motion accuracy
  • Less forgiving in rough environments

For OEM projects with long lifecycles, T-slot offers more flexibility.

Typical Industrial Use Cases

Choose T-slot if your project involves

  • Heavy equipment frames
  • Automation lines
  • Safety enclosures
  • Structures that must last for years

Choose V-slot if your project involves

  • Lightweight motion systems
  • Compact CNC platforms
  • Frequent linear movement

Many OEM buyers use both systems in different parts of the same machine.

Common Mistakes Industrial Buyers Make

Even experienced buyers make avoidable errors.

Frequent issues

  • Using V-slot as a load-bearing frame
  • Ignoring groove wear in continuous motion systems
  • Selecting profiles without considering future expansion

These mistakes often lead to redesigns, delays, and higher total cost.
